Adcetrisis formulated by the conjugation of brentuximab, an anti-CD30 (also known TNFRSF8) monoclonal antibody with payload monomethyl auristatinE (MMAE) via a cleavable peptide linker. CD30 is found on the surface of most classical Hodgkin lymphoma (HL) cells and in several types of non-Hodgkin lymphoma, ... Watch this video to find … WebCGRP (calcitonin gene-related peptide) monoclonal antibodies (MoAbs) prevent migraine. The approval of the first CGRP MoAbs in 2024 was a breakthrough in migraine treatment. They were the first migraine-specific preventive drugs. There are currently 4 approved CGRP MoAbs.
